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
МУ Информатика (Лаб. раб.).doc
Скачиваний:
19
Добавлен:
13.08.2019
Размер:
193.54 Кб
Скачать

Лабораторная работа № 5 «Прайс лист»

В EXCEL подготовьте Прайс лист и автоматизируйте обновление его.

Образец Прайс листа:

Фирма Библио Глобус.

Прайс лист книжной продукции.

Адрес фирмы: Москва, Мясницкая, 6

Тел.: 928-35-67

e-mail: http.//www.biblio-globus.ru

Наименование продукции

Цена продукции

в долларах

в тыс.руб.

Руководство разработчика баз данных в Delphi

$ 5

149,35

Кен Хендерсон

Киев, 1996

Delphi 3 и разработка приложений баз данных

$ 7

203,00

П.В.Шумаков

Москва,1998

Информатика /практикум по технологии работы на компьютере/

$ 10

290,00

под ред.проф. Н.В.Макаровой

Москва,2000

Цены для дилеров

Наименование продукции

от 5 до 20 шт.

свыше 20 шт.

Руководство разработчика баз данных в Delphi

$ 3,75

$ 2,50

Delphi 3 и разработка приложений баз данных

$ 5,25

$ 3,50

Информатика /практикум по технологии работы на компьютере/

$ 7,50

$ 5,00

Цены в рублях расчитываются по курсу ММВБ на день продажи+3%

Текущий курс рубля=29000рублей за 1$на день08/00/2001

Порядок выполнения работы:

В рабочей книге оставьте два листа, остальные удалите. Переименуйте листы: первый назовите- Прайс лист, а второй- Вспомогательный лист

На первом листе введите в столбец А (см. образец Прайс-листа): Название фирмы/ Наименование листа/ Адрес фирмы/ Телефон/ Электронный адрес/ Наименование продукции/ Перечень продукции с кратким описанием/ Цены для диллеров/ Перечень продукции без краткого описания в таблице, где будут указываться цены для диллеров получите используя формулы и ссылки на 1-ю таблицу/ Информацию о том, как расчитываются цены в рублях/ Информацию о текущем курсе рубля на сегодня.Заключите поле для Прайс-листа в рамку и введите наименование столбцов В и С.

Отформатируйте столбец А, используя автоподбор ширины для значений перечня продукции. Для долларовой цены в таблице установите финансовый формат, а для рублевой-числовой

Введите долларовые цены в первую таблицу.

На втором листе подготовьте три вспомогательные таблицы:

Таблица1

Текущая дата

Дата изменения курса

таблица2

Текущий курс рубля

33000

Дополнительный процент

3%

таблица3

Скидки для дилеров

от 5шт до 20

25%

свыше 20

50%

В 1 таблице значение текущей даты установите с помощью функции "Сегодня". Дату изменения курса предполагается вводить в тоже время, когда производится обновление Прайс листа.

Значения в таблицах 2 и 3 устанавите произвольно.

Во 2 и 3 таблицах необходимо создать имена для переменных, ориентируясь по тексту на столбец слева (Выделить таблицу/ вставить имя/ имя создать).

На 1 листе в первой таблице напишите формулу для пересчета долларовых цен в рублевые (=Адрес ячейки с дол.ценой*Текущий курс рубля/1000*(1+Дополнительный процент)

Аналогично на 1листе во второй таблице запишите формулы (=Адрес ячейки с дол.ценой за 1ед.продукции*(1-от 5шт до 20) или =Адрес ячейки с дол.ценой за 1ед.продукции*(1-свыше 20) соответственно.

Автоматизируйте информацию о том, как расчитываются цены в рублях так, чтобы значение % в этой фразе всегда совпадало со значением в таблице 2 листа 2. Для этого попробуйте на листе 1 вместо уже написанной фразы написать формулу (="Цены в рублях расчитываются по курсу ММВБ на день продажи+"&+Дополнительный _процент*100&"%"

Аналогично автоматизируйте на первом листе информацию о текущем курсе рубля (="Текущий курс рубля="&Текущий_курс_рубля&"рублей за 1$"&"на день"&ТЕКСТ(СЕГОДНЯ();"дд/мм/гггг")

На 2 листе, используя логическую функцию ЕСЛИ добавьте напоминание об изменении курса рубля, которое должно появляться, если дата изменения курса не равна текущей дате. На втором листе в этом случае должно появляться, например, такое сообщение "<---Дата изменилась. Возможно изменился курс рубля" Это сообщение должно быть красного цвета и иметь жирное начертание. Это же сообщение одновременно должно появляться и на первом листе. Для этого на первом листе напишите формулу (=Адрес ячейки с предыдущей формулой).

Запишите макрос, который будет автоматически менять Дату изменения курса. Для этого скопируйте в буфер значение текущей даты и, используя Специальную вставку вставить это значение в ячейку, соответствующую Дате изменения курса.

Для выполнения этого макроса на втором листе создайте кнопку, которую назовите "Изменить дату на текущую"

На первом листе оставьте доступными только те ячейки, в которые вводятся долларовые цены, а на втором- ячейки с вводимыми данными.

Для этого выделите указанные ячейки, поменяйте их формат, а затем установите защиту листов.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]